BENC:
The character has an encounter as above, but the
Gamesmaster adds 1 to the Level of the foe as determined
on the Foes in Battle Table. Additionally, the Gamesmaster
may allow a 25% chance that the “foe” encountered is
actually more than one enemy. In this case, the number
indicated on the Foes in Battle Table is the total of the foes’
Levels.

ENC:
The character has an encounter with a specific foe. The
combat is fought under the normal combat rules. The foe is
a classic Bushi whose Level is determined on the Foes in
Battle Table. If the character wins, he gains normal Budo
experience points and adds the foe’s Level to his
accumulated total of heads. Any weapons and armor
belonging to the foe become the character’s property after
the battle.

Here, the harsh, "realism" Bushido rules are a little kinder and take the PC's level into account. That is, 6th Levels encounter stronger opponents than 1st Levels.
